Fixtures for the first week of the Ghana National Women’s League were honoured over the weekend across the length and breadth of the country and with some interesting results produced.
In the Northern zone, Ampem Darkoa ladies recorded the biggest score line of the weekend, thrashing newly promoted Subayo Golden Ladies 7-1 with Black Queens midfielder Priscilla Adobea scoring six goals.
Elsewhere in the Northern Zone, Fairuza Nuhu’s lone strike wasn’t enough to earn Lepo Ladies any point as Cynthia Adobea and Rita Okyere scored to hand Prisons Ladies a vital away victory.
The other game in the Zone saw Upper Ladies also losing at home to Kumasi based AshTown Ladies by 2 goals to 1 while Latifa Suleiman’s loan goal ensured that Northern Ladies were home victors of Fabulous Ladies.
In the Southern Zone, Hasaacas Ladies began the defence of their title with a 4-0 victory over Lady Strikers. Lily Lawrence, Veronica Appiah, Samira Appiah and Ama Appiah were all on target.
Police Ladies drew Goal-less at home to Soccer Interlectuals whiles Salomey Kotei’s brace hand all three points to immigrations Ladies, who won 2-1 away at Halifax.
In the final game of the weekend, Bafana Ladies failed to win their first topflight game after drawing 1-1 with Samaria Ladies at the Dr. Nduom Sports Complex in Elmina.
